Fattoria Camporignano is in Casole d’Elsa, one of
the most enchanting landscapes in Tuscany, at the centre
of the triangle of land between San Gimignano, Siena
and Volterra. |
With a cellar and 10 hectares of vineyard surrounded by 30
hectares of splendid Mediterranean maquis, production at
the farm is highly focused and selective, aiming to bring out
the best of the peculiarities of the land, the vines and the
most meticulous working techniques, both in the countryside
and in the cellar.

Fattoria Camporignano produces three red wines:
Camporignano, a young and soft wine, Mattaione, elegant
and variegated, and Cerronero, a complex and structured
wine.
The production area is located on the Siennese hills. Here,
at an average altitude of 300 metres above sea level, a
small part of this clayey-calcareous land has been selected,
typical of the area around Siena and called “Mattaione”
in Tuscan dialect. Of marine origin, the land is very arid in
summer, causing the root system of the vines to seek the
mineral salts which give the wine its specific structure deep
in the soil.
